SAP Knowledge Base Article - Public

2238548 - Inventory Cost for Material Valuated by Moving Average Drops After GR/IR Clearing Run

Symptom

  • You maintain the Perpetual Cost Method Moving Average for an externally procured material.
  • You purchase this material always for the same price of X,XX LC (X,XX represents the purchase price, LC stands for Local Currency).
    The same cash discount of Y% (Y represents the percentage amount) was applied for the respective payments.
  • You expect that the inventory cost would never drop under or rise above the purchase price minus the cash discount: X,XX LC - Y %= lowest inventory cost.
  • Yet, you notice that the Goods Receipt/Invoice Receipt Clearing (GR/IR) run has caused the inventory cost to drop lower than this expected amount in period MMM.YYYY (MMM.YYYY represents the accounting period).

Environment

SAP Business ByDesign

Reproducing the Issue

  1. In the Inventory Valuation work center navigate to the Master Data view and here to the Materials subview.
  2. In the Find field type in the material ID and press Go.
  3. Select the respective material - business residence combination.
  4. Press View Cost History.
  5. Navigate to the respective period MMM.YYYY.
  6. You notice that the Business Transaction of type Goods Receipt/ Invoice Receipt Clearing caused the inventory cost to drop lower than the material purchase price minus the applied cash discount.

Cause

In general, the inventory cost of an externally procured material with the moving average cost method is being updated either by Goods Receipts from Supplier or by the GR/IR clearing run considering purchase order-related processes of goods receipt and invoice receipt.

For the GR/IR run ONLY the proportional variation still covered by the inventory quantity is calculated for the inventory.

This is intended to guarantee that the inventory cost is correct. The remainder of the variances is included in the price differences, meaning they are being directly posted to the profit and loss accounts defined for price differences.

This becomes significant when the GR/IR clearing run has to consider numerous clearings of goods receipts and invoice receipts for which price differences have been detected. For each clearing the GR/IR clearing run considers the existing stock on the day of the run.

This means that the value of this same stock is being repeatedly reduced causing the inventory cost to drop much lower than expected.

The GR/IR clearing run has not only an affect on the postings of the selected period but also on the values that were posted after this period. This way the inventory cost can drop even more.

Resolution

It is recommended to post consumptions which reduce the inventory quantity only after the GR/IR clearing run.

It should also be ensured that repeated clearings are not be performed on the same inventory quantity as this can result in a highly reduced inventory cost but also a highly inflated inventory cost (in case of positive price differences detected by the GR/IR clearing run).

This is, however, not always feasible.

Then it is possible to exclude certain price differences from being capitalized on the material/Inventory Ledger:

  1. In the Business Configuration, find the Generally Accepted Accounting Principles  Fine Tune activity, either from the Overview or via the Activity List of the Implementation project. 
  2. Select the Posting Control Profiles for Procurement Processes link.
  3. To edit the settings, you need to add a new Posting Control Profile by copying the existing profile: Press Copy.
  4. Enter a profile ID starting with Z and an appropriate description.
  5. Navigate to the Procure to Stock tab.
  6. Here you can deselect all the price differences which shall not be capitalized anymore on the inventory cost, e.g. 1- Cash Discount.
  7. Press Save and Close.
  8. Now click the Generally Accepted Accounting Principles link.
  9. Select your newly created Posting Control Profile for all the relevant Accounting Principles.
  10. Press Save and Close.

The price differences between goods receipt value and invoice receipt value will now be posted to an Inventory Difference account.

From now on these difference will have to be manually posted on the respective balance sheet accounts at the end of the accounting period.

See Also

2621145- GR/IR Clearing is Posting to Purchase Price Difference Account

1911776- Using the moving average cost for material valuation

Keywords

Moving Average, Purchase Price Difference, GR/IR Clearing , KBA , SRD-FIN-INV , Inventory , How To

Product

SAP Business ByDesign all versions